Transaction 8bba4ca44048e694adf8322e6695bf4e136ddadfedda961de8852c1d0e3ae5ef
1 Input
1 Output
-
8bba4ca44048e694adf8322e6695bf4e136ddadfedda961de8852c1d0e3ae5ef:0
- value
- 302530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54923c3f38dfec1806476ec158323b5a8abaef48 OP_EQUAL
- address
- 39QBsGSa4Q1CGjMVGsKWagr77nBXKXfeU3